Abstract
The utility model relates to a kind of artificial tooth 3D printer with cleaning function, including printer casing, printer casing is internally provided with printing base station and clearing apparatus, clearing apparatus includes the cleaning cylinder that front and back guiding movement is installed in printer casing, the outer peripheral surface of cleaning cylinder is provided with the cleaning brush for cleaning printing base station, it is additionally provided with first for drawing clast on printing base station on the outer peripheral surface of cleaning cylinder and draws hole, which further includes the first driving device that the dust catcher connecting with cleaning cylinder and driving cleaning cylinder are moved forward and backward.When needing to clean 3D printer inside, first driving device drives cleaning cylinder to be moved forward and backward, cleaning brush is cleaned the clast that the particle on base station is big, weight is big is printed toward front door, it is convenient to clean, absorption cleaning is carried out to the tiny particle and dust on printing base station by dust catcher and the first absorption hole simultaneously, it can achieve the effect cleared up well, and efficiency greatly increases.

Background technique
Artificial tooth be exactly it has often been said that " artificial tooth ", be medically to be made to after the part or all of absence of tooth of maxillary and mandibular teeth
Dummy general name.With the maturation of laser 3D printing technology, artificial tooth gradually starts to prepare using laser 3D printing technology, 3D
Printing technique is one kind based on digital model file, with adhesive materials such as powdery metal or plastics, by layer-by-layer
The mode of printing constructs the technology of object, and 3D printing technique is widely used in artificial tooth manufacturing, pass through scanner scanning
Human oral cavity, computer software precision obtains a 3D tooth mould after calculating, then is printed by 3D technology.
Existing 3D printer after printing, will appear some dust and clast, so that after primary printing under
It must be cleaned before secondary printing, with greater need for cleaning when especially front and back uses unlike material, and it is general in the prior art
It is to cause to clean unclean, time-consuming and laborious and inefficiency, and some dust and clast are to the person using being cleaned manually
Safety can also have an adverse effect, and go down will affect health for a long time.
